Toys & Chews.
While a lot of kennels and day cares will have playthings readily available for your pet dog, it's always a good concept to bring your very own. Search for toys that are durable and constructed from safe materials. Also, pick eat toys that are appropriate for your dog's dimension, age and eating practices. For example, if your pet is an uncontrollable chewer, prevent plastic toys that can splinter. Rather, attempt Kong-type toys that can be packed with peanut butter, cheese or deals with.
Likewise, choose durable chews like rawhide or oral chews (such as Virbac C.E.T Enzymatic Health Chews). These assist remove plaque and tartar from your pet's teeth as they eat. The chews ought to be small adequate to not present a risk of choking or intestinal tract blockages, and ought to be easy for your family pet to digest.
Food & Treats.
Just as moms and dads wouldn't send their youngsters to institution without a lunch and book bag, pets must be prepared to go to childcare with the best supplies. This consists of any type of food or treats your dog might need throughout their remain (if they follow an unique diet) and drug, if needed.
Remember that high-value deals with ought to be fed moderately and represented in your pet's day-to-day calories. A few of their favorite playthings or stuffed pets can be reassuring and help with the shift to a new setting.
Make sure to bring your dog's normal food, as abrupt changes in diet regimen can result in indigestions, gas and diarrhea. Classifying your pet dog's meals in different plastic bags can make feeding times simpler for staff and additionally guarantee that dog boarding for aggressive dogs near me your dog receives the proper amount of food daily.
